Skip to main content
Die deutsche Sprachversion wurde als Serviceleistung für Sie durch maschinelle Übersetzung erstellt. Bei eventuellen Unstimmigkeiten hat die englische Sprachversion Vorrang.

Sammeln der erforderlichen Materialien für die Grid Node Recovery

Beitragende netapp-lhalbert netapp-perveilerk

Bevor Sie Wartungsmaßnahmen durchführen, müssen Sie sicherstellen, dass die zur Wiederherstellung eines ausgefallenen Grid-Node erforderlichen Materialien vorhanden sind.

Element Hinweise

StorageGRID Installationsarchiv

Wenn Sie einen Grid-Node wiederherstellen müssen, müssen Sie Laden Sie die Installationsdateien von StorageGRID herunterdies für Ihre Plattform tun.

Hinweis: Sie müssen keine Dateien herunterladen, wenn Sie ausgefallene Speichervolumes auf einem Speicherknoten wiederherstellen.

Service-Laptop

Der Service-Laptop muss Folgendes haben:

Wiederherstellungspaket .zip Datei

Besorgen Sie sich eine Kopie des aktuellsten Wiederherstellungspakets .zip Datei: sgws-recovery-package-id-revision.zip

Der Inhalt der .zip Die Datei wird bei jeder Änderung des Systems aktualisiert. Sie werden angewiesen, nach der Durchführung solcher Änderungen die aktuellste Version des Wiederherstellungspakets an einem sicheren Ort zu speichern. Verwenden Sie zur Wiederherstellung nach Netzausfällen die aktuellste Kopie.

Wenn Sie bei einem beliebigen Admin-Knoten angemeldet sind, verwenden Sie den Grid Manager, um ein Wiederherstellungspaket herunterzuladen. Wählen Sie Wartung > System > Wiederherstellungspaket.

Wenn Sie nicht auf den Grid Manager zugreifen können, finden Sie verschlüsselte Kopien des Wiederherstellungspakets auf einigen Speicherknoten, die den ADC-Dienst enthalten. Suchen Sie auf jedem Speicherknoten an diesem Speicherort nach dem Wiederherstellungspaket: /var/local/install/sgws-recovery-package-grid-id-revision.zip.gpg Verwenden Sie das Wiederherstellungspaket mit der höchsten Revisionsnummer.

Passwords.txt Datei

Enthält die Passwörter, die für den Zugriff auf Grid-Knoten über die Befehlszeile erforderlich sind. Im Wiederherstellungspaket enthalten.

Provisioning-Passphrase

Die Passphrase wird erstellt und dokumentiert, wenn das StorageGRID-System zum ersten Mal installiert wird. Die Provisionierungs-Passphrase ist nicht in der Passwords.txt Datei enthalten.

Aktuelle Dokumentation für Ihre Plattform

Dokumentation finden Sie auf der Website des Plattformanbieters.

Informationen zu den aktuell unterstützten Versionen Ihrer Plattform finden Sie im "NetApp Interoperabilitäts-Matrix-Tool".

Laden Sie StorageGRID-Installationsdateien herunter und extrahieren Sie sie

Laden Sie die Software herunter und extrahieren Sie die Dateien, es sei denn, Sie sind "Wiederherstellen ausgefallener Speicher-Volumes auf einem Storage-Node".

Sie müssen die Version von StorageGRID verwenden, die derzeit im Raster ausgeführt wird.

Schritte
  1. Bestimmen Sie, welche Version der Software derzeit installiert ist. Wählen Sie oben im Grid Manager das Hilfesymbol aus und wählen Sie über aus.

  2. Gehen Sie zum "NetApp Download-Seite für StorageGRID".

  3. Wählen Sie die Version von StorageGRID aus, die derzeit im Grid ausgeführt wird.

    StorageGRID-Softwareversionen haben dieses Format: 11.x.y.

  4. Melden Sie sich mit Ihrem Benutzernamen und Passwort für Ihr NetApp Konto an.

  5. Lesen Sie die Endbenutzer-Lizenzvereinbarung, aktivieren Sie das Kontrollkästchen und wählen Sie dann Akzeptieren und fortfahren aus.

  6. Wählen Sie in der Spalte Install StorageGRID der Download-Seite die Datei oder .zip für Ihre Plattform aus .tgz.

    Die in der Archivdatei der Installation angezeigte Version muss mit der Version der derzeit installierten Software übereinstimmen.

    Verwenden Sie die .zip Datei, wenn Sie Windows ausführen.

    Plattform Installationsarchiv

    RHEL

    StorageGRID-Webscale-version-RPM-uniqueID.zip StorageGRID-Webscale-version-RPM-uniqueID.tgz

    Ubuntu oder Debian oder Appliances

    StorageGRID-Webscale-version-DEB-uniqueID.zip StorageGRID-Webscale-version-DEB-uniqueID.tgz

    VMware

    StorageGRID-Webscale-version-VMware-uniqueID.zip StorageGRID-Webscale-version-VMware-uniqueID.tgz

  7. Laden Sie die Archivdatei herunter und extrahieren Sie sie.

  8. Springen Sie zum entsprechenden Abschnitt für Ihre Plattform, um die benötigten Dateien basierend auf Ihrer Plattform und den Grid-Knoten auszuwählen, die Sie wiederherstellen müssen.

    Die im Schritt für jede Plattform aufgeführten Pfade beziehen sich auf das von der Archivdatei installierte Verzeichnis auf der obersten Ebene.

  9. Wenn Sie eine"softwarebasierter Knoten" , wählen Sie die entsprechenden Dateien aus:

    RHEL
    Pfad und Dateiname Beschreibung

    Eine Textdatei, die alle in der StorageGRID-Download-Datei enthaltenen Dateien beschreibt.

    Eine kostenlose Lizenz, die keinen Support-Anspruch auf das Produkt bietet.

    RPM-Paket für die Installation der StorageGRID-Node-Images auf Ihren RHEL-Hosts.

    RPM-Paket für die Installation des StorageGRID-Hostdienstes auf Ihren RHEL-Hosts.

    Tool zur Implementierung von Skripten

    Beschreibung

    Ein Python-Skript zur Automatisierung der Konfiguration eines StorageGRID Systems.

    Ein Python-Skript zur Automatisierung der Konfiguration von StorageGRID Appliances

    Eine Beispielkonfigurationsdatei für die Verwendung mit dem configure-storagegrid.py Skript.

    Ein Beispiel-Python-Skript, mit dem Sie sich bei aktivierter Single-Sign-On-Funktion bei der Grid-Management-API anmelden können. Sie können dieses Skript auch für die Ping Federate-Integration verwenden.

    Eine leere Konfigurationsdatei zur Verwendung mit dem configure-storagegrid.py Skript.

    Ansible-Beispielrolle und -Playbook zur Konfiguration von RHEL-Hosts für die Bereitstellung von StorageGRID-Containern. Die Rolle oder das Playbook können Sie nach Bedarf anpassen.

    Ein Beispiel für ein Python-Skript, mit dem Sie sich bei der Grid Management API anmelden können, wenn Single Sign-On (SSO) mithilfe von Active Directory oder Ping Federate aktiviert ist.

    Ein Hilfsskript, das vom zugehörigen Python-Skript aufgerufen storagegrid-ssoauth-azure.py wird, um SSO-Interaktionen mit Azure durchzuführen.

    API-Schemata für StorageGRID:

    Hinweis: Bevor Sie ein Upgrade durchführen, können Sie diese Schemas verwenden, um zu bestätigen, dass jeder Code, den Sie zur Verwendung von StorageGRID Management APIs geschrieben haben, mit der neuen StorageGRID-Version kompatibel ist, wenn Sie keine StorageGRID-Umgebung außerhalb der Produktionsumgebung für Upgrade-Kompatibilitätstests haben.

    Ubuntu oder Debian
    Pfad und Dateiname Beschreibung

    Eine Textdatei, die alle in der StorageGRID-Download-Datei enthaltenen Dateien beschreibt.

    Eine NetApp Lizenzdatei, die nicht in der Produktionsumgebung enthalten ist und für Tests und Proof of Concept-Implementierungen genutzt werden kann

    DEB-Paket zum Installieren der StorageGRID-Knoten-Images auf Ubuntu oder Debian-Hosts.

    MD5-Prüfsumme für die Datei /debs/storagegrid-webscale-images-version-SHA.deb.

    DEB-Paket zur Installation des StorageGRID-Hostdienstes auf Ubuntu oder Debian-Hosts.

    Tool zur Implementierung von Skripten

    Beschreibung

    Ein Python-Skript zur Automatisierung der Konfiguration eines StorageGRID Systems.

    Ein Python-Skript zur Automatisierung der Konfiguration von StorageGRID Appliances

    Ein Beispiel-Python-Skript, mit dem Sie sich bei aktivierter Single-Sign-On-Funktion bei der Grid-Management-API anmelden können. Sie können dieses Skript auch für die Ping Federate-Integration verwenden.

    Eine Beispielkonfigurationsdatei für die Verwendung mit dem configure-storagegrid.py Skript.

    Eine leere Konfigurationsdatei zur Verwendung mit dem configure-storagegrid.py Skript.

    Beispiel-Rolle und Playbook für Ansible zur Konfiguration von Ubuntu oder Debian-Hosts für die Implementierung von StorageGRID-Containern Die Rolle oder das Playbook können Sie nach Bedarf anpassen.

    Ein Beispiel für ein Python-Skript, mit dem Sie sich bei der Grid Management API anmelden können, wenn Single Sign-On (SSO) mithilfe von Active Directory oder Ping Federate aktiviert ist.

    Ein Hilfsskript, das vom zugehörigen Python-Skript aufgerufen storagegrid-ssoauth-azure.py wird, um SSO-Interaktionen mit Azure durchzuführen.

    API-Schemata für StorageGRID:

    Hinweis: Bevor Sie ein Upgrade durchführen, können Sie diese Schemas verwenden, um zu bestätigen, dass jeder Code, den Sie zur Verwendung von StorageGRID Management APIs geschrieben haben, mit der neuen StorageGRID-Version kompatibel ist, wenn Sie keine StorageGRID-Umgebung außerhalb der Produktionsumgebung für Upgrade-Kompatibilitätstests haben.

    VMware
    Pfad und Dateiname Beschreibung

    Eine Textdatei, die alle in der StorageGRID-Download-Datei enthaltenen Dateien beschreibt.

    Eine kostenlose Lizenz, die keinen Support-Anspruch auf das Produkt bietet.

    Die Festplattendatei für Virtual Machines, die als Vorlage für die Erstellung von Grid-Node-Virtual Machines verwendet wird.

    Die Datei Open Virtualization Format template (.ovf) und Manifest file (.mf) zur Bereitstellung des primären Admin-Knotens.

    Die Vorlagendatei (.ovf) und die Manifestdatei (.mf) für die Bereitstellung von nicht-primären Admin-Knoten.

    Die Vorlagendatei (.ovf) und die Manifestdatei (.mf) für die Bereitstellung von Gateway-Knoten.

    Die Vorlagendatei (.ovf) und Manifest-Datei (.mf) für die Bereitstellung von virtuellen Machine-basierten Speicher-Nodes.

    Tool zur Implementierung von Skripten

    Beschreibung

    Ein Bash Shell-Skript, das zur Automatisierung der Implementierung virtueller Grid-Nodes verwendet wird.

    Eine Beispielkonfigurationsdatei für die Verwendung mit dem deploy-vsphere-ovftool.sh Skript.

    Ein Python-Skript zur Automatisierung der Konfiguration eines StorageGRID Systems.

    Ein Python-Skript zur Automatisierung der Konfiguration von StorageGRID Appliances

    Ein Beispiel für ein Python-Skript, mit dem Sie sich bei der Grid Management API anmelden können, wenn Single Sign-On (SSO) aktiviert ist. Sie können dieses Skript auch für die Ping Federate-Integration verwenden.

    Eine Beispielkonfigurationsdatei für die Verwendung mit dem configure-storagegrid.py Skript.

    Eine leere Konfigurationsdatei zur Verwendung mit dem configure-storagegrid.py Skript.

    Ein Beispiel für ein Python-Skript, mit dem Sie sich bei der Grid Management API anmelden können, wenn Single Sign-On (SSO) mithilfe von Active Directory oder Ping Federate aktiviert ist.

    Ein Hilfsskript, das vom zugehörigen Python-Skript aufgerufen storagegrid-ssoauth-azure.py wird, um SSO-Interaktionen mit Azure durchzuführen.

    API-Schemata für StorageGRID:

    Hinweis: Bevor Sie ein Upgrade durchführen, können Sie diese Schemas verwenden, um zu bestätigen, dass jeder Code, den Sie zur Verwendung von StorageGRID Management APIs geschrieben haben, mit der neuen StorageGRID-Version kompatibel ist, wenn Sie keine StorageGRID-Umgebung außerhalb der Produktionsumgebung für Upgrade-Kompatibilitätstests haben.

  10. Wenn Sie ein Appliance-basiertes StorageGRID-System wiederherstellen, wählen Sie die entsprechenden Dateien aus.

Hinweis Für die Installation der Appliance sind diese Dateien nur erforderlich, wenn Sie Netzwerkverkehr vermeiden müssen. Die Appliance kann die erforderlichen Dateien vom Admin-Knoten herunterladen, auf dem Sie das Wiederherstellungsverfahren durchführen.
Pfad und Dateiname Beschreibung

DEB-Paket zum Installieren der StorageGRID Node Images auf den Geräten.

MD5-Prüfsumme für die Datei /debs/storagegridwebscale- images-version-SHA.deb.